A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
CARSON EXPRESSING RESPECTS FOR ROBERT (BOB) DORAN
WHEREAS, on July 15, 1971, death brought to a close the active life of
Robert Doran, better known as Bob Doran; and
WHEREAS, Bob Doran dedicated 33 years of his life as an educator at
Banning and Carson High Schools, serving as a teacher, track coach and chairman of the
Biology and Health Departments; and
WHEREAS, through his devotion and concern for his fellow man, he earned
the devotion and respect of his students and his fellow associates; and
WHEREAS, he gave of his personal time and energies to such extra curricular
school functions as Vice President of the faculty at Carson High School; sponsorship of the
Science Club; Candy Stripers, Red Cross Club; served as Santa Claus at all the school
Christmas Dances and was honored with a lifetime PTA membership for his devotion to his
students' welfare; and
WHEREAS, he actively participated in the Wilcardo YMCA, serving on its
boards, teaching at the Y Summer Camp and received the Golden Book of Distinguished Service
award; and
WHEREAS, he was a devoted Christian, serving as chairman of the elders
and chairman of the church board at the First Christian Church; and
WHEREAS, because of his dedicated and tireless efforts, he was a positive
influence on his students, guiding them to a better understanding of their fellow man.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the Mayor and City Council of
the City of Carson, by this resolution and public record, recognize the profound influence of
Robert (Bob) Doran upon the citizens of the City of Carson, California, recognizing further
that his death is a distinct loss to the community in which he earned devotion, love and respect.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that this resolution be spread upon the minutes of
the Council and that copies be sent to his daughter, Carol Nakaji, his son Jerry Doran and to
his widow, Mrs. Dorothy Doran in recognition of Mr. Robert (Bob) Doran's respected place
in this community.
PASSED, APPROVED and ADOPTED this 2nd day of August, 1971.
